Output eda21da4db2b9f5a67256f8693270bdcde990e4188a0f7b10f63f024a2ef1a6c:2

value
159332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c3329d42c1cb252f11ab13771d3abc5e09cdb3f OP_EQUAL
address
3LJj4a8iy7LfZ325tdp22Jf1pT2DU3oWjn
transaction
eda21da4db2b9f5a67256f8693270bdcde990e4188a0f7b10f63f024a2ef1a6c